SOCIOLOG 3303F
0.50 credit · Main
This course examines the issues and theories that shape contemporary globalization and social change. It covers the substantive topics of global production, global governance, international migration, cyber-politics and technology, the rise of fundamentalism and 'anti-globalization’, and global coordination on issues like environmental issues and sustainable development.
